In the mists of time, before Asahi Optical started making their own cameras, they made a 75mm f/3.5 Takumar that was used on the 6x6 Press Van strut-folding cameras.* But I tried fitting the M42 S-M-C Bellows-Takumar 100mm f/4 on my Zenza Bronica S2 and in the close range that is possible due to the long flange-focal distance of the Bronica it works quite well. The maximum distance with the Bronica helicoid and a thin adapter is approximately 75cm and here the Heliar type Bellows-Takumar easily covers the 6x6 frame with no obvious loss of sharpness right into the corners.

Indeed that’s a rumour. The Auto-Takumar 55 f/2 was introduced in 1958. The Yashinon/Tominon that is rumoured to be the same lens is 50mm and was introduced in late 1961 with the Yashica Penta J. I have handled both and they are similar but also clearly different in significant details. I would say the Yashinon was styled after the Takumar and that is all.
